Functional Capacity Evaluations for Adults

I offer functional capacity evaluations (FCEs) for adults to assess physical and cognitive abilities related to work or daily activities. These evaluations provide a detailed analysis of capabilities and limitations, guiding rehabilitation and workplace accommodations.

Parent and Caregiver Education

Educational sessions are available to empower parents and caregivers with practical strategies to support their child’s development at home. This includes guidance on managing sensory sensitivities, encouraging motor development, and supporting academic skills.
